Launch of Holbeach Shopwatch

shopwatchRetailers who are to take part in a new Shopwatch scheme to make life harder for shoplifters in Holbeach met organisers and other supporters at an official launch.

A dozen businesses within the town, including Tesco, QD, Boyes and Budgens, will be equipped with radios which will enable them to keep in touch with each other and a control room to report any suspicious or criminal activity.

Shopwatch co-ordinator Stuart Brotherton was at the launch with representatives from businesses, the police and South Holland and Lincolnshire county councillor Nick Worth.

It is hoped the radio system will go live in September to coincide with a new 24/7 CCTV monitoring system.
